Kolkata: Kolkata Knight Riders bowling coach Heath Streak today said that there will be a plan to stop Jamaican maestro Chris Gayle who played in two match winning knocks for Kings XI Punjab against Chennai Super Kings and Sunrisers Hyderabad. Though he doesn’t want to reveal their plan against Gayle but according to Streak a good start against Gayle is very important.

“Lot of people always asks us bowling coaches ‘what’s the plan’. It is very difficult for us to say because then he’ll find out. So we can’t really tell you the exact plan. He is a dangerous player. How you start to him is very important early on. If you allow someone like Chris to get into his innings and rhythm and confidence, he is a very dangerous player. He is so powerful and backs his ability when the ball is in his zone to clear the boundary. Last night was one of many examples we have seen not just in IPL but in his career. We will be planning well for him as well as the other players,” said Streak on the eve of the match at the Eden Gardens.

As per KKR bowling coach, Dinesh doesn’t have much experience as captain in IPL but his leadership qualities are really good and the team is counting on him.

“Look I think it’s an important aspect of the game as we know. But I think Dinesh as a captain, although at IPL level hasn’t had much experience, but his leadership qualities are really good. He is a highly detailed person, his attention to small things is good and he has shown that even when you watch him bat. He brings that composure and reads the situation well. I think can be over analysed but there are some great captains out there. People like MS (Dhoni), it’s been well documented (as to) how clever they are and how well they read the game and Dinesh is definitely one of those guys,” added KKR bowling coach.

Except Sunrisers Hyderabad all other bowling side has faced a lot of beating in this season’s IPL feels Streak but as per the former Zimbabwe international KKR pacers have displayed outstanding efforts in last two games.

“If we just look at barring Sunrisers (Hyderabad), it has been tough for seamers in IPL on really goood wickets. In the last couple of games, our seamers have been outstanding and I have been  very impressed especially with young (Shivam) Mavi. He has been outstanding. Our seamers will get better and better,” said Streak.

KKR lost their ace pacer Mitchell Starc ahead of the start of the tournament, but he is backing the other bowlers to come good for them in the remainder of the tournament.

“It’s difficult to replace someone of the caliber of Mitchell Starc but I think the guys we do have got the attributes. Even a Curran, who came little bit short on match practice, he hadn’t done much since his tour of Australia, I think you will see him improving and Andre Russell too. He has been out for a long time and had an injury as well. So with more game time, they will get better. I hope we can continue to improve in the seam department,” added Streak.
